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Brown Titi | Rivero's Poison Frog |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Amphibia (Amphibians) |
| Order | Primates (Primates) | Anura (Frogs & Toads) |
| Family | Pitheciidae | Aromobatidae |
| Genus | Plecturocebus | Mannophryne |
| Species | Plecturocebus brunneus | Mannophryne riveroi |
Evolutionary Relationship
Brown Titi and Rivero's Poison Frog share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
